Some sleeper sofas are built to be used for everyday use as beds and seating, while others are designed for occasional sleeping. If you're looking for a sofa that can also be used as a bed for the entire night, look for one with a queen-size mattress or a sectional sofa with a queen-sized mattress on the chaise end.

If you're seeking a sleeper sofa that is used only occasionally, you should consider opting for a twin-size mattress. This size is commonly described as an "adult" mattress and is suitable for people of most sizes and weights. You can also find a few cot-sized sofas that can accommodate a single adult or child.

If you want your sleeper couch to last, look for an enduring fabric and high-quality construction. For example, a kiln-dried hardwood frame should last about the same amount of time as a typical couch, but it will require a bit more care than a pine model. Also, make certain to double-check the mattress's dimensions and depth to ensure your sheets will fit properly.

See how easy it is for you to remove the mattress part when shopping for a sofa sleeper. "As the rule modern sleeper sofas have easy-to-use mechanisms that eliminate springs and bars," Harris says. Some sleeper couches even have a handle made of fabric that makes it easier to remove your mattress. You'll also want to consider whether you prefer an innerspring or memory foam mattress. The traditional innerspring sleeper couch includes a coil-based mattress. Memory foam mattresses are more comfortable and conform to your body.

A futon-style sofa sleeper can be another option. It features a low-profile foundation that is set on metal or wood slats, rather than the traditional wood or steel base. A lot of these sofas come with an area for storage underneath the seat, which can be used to store blankets and pillows. While you won't get as much support from a futon-style sleeping system however, you'll save money on the mattress.

While the standard thickness of a sofa mattress is 4.5 inches It's worth examining the different options to determine what type of sofa is best for your space. For example, memory foam mattresses offer an extremely comfortable feeling but may be too warm for certain people, whereas polyurethane or gel foam mattresses are generally more affordable and provide an ice-cold sleeping experience. You can also opt for an innerspring mattress. It is a traditional mattress with support and padding to give a more bouncy feel. This is a great alternative for those who sleep on their sofa bed often.
